[苄基四氢巴马汀对延迟后去极化、触发活动及家兔希氏束电图的影响]

[Effects of benzyltetrahydropalmatine on delayed after depolarization and triggered activity and rabbit His-bundle electrogram].

Abstract

Standard microelectrode techniques were used to study the effects of benzyltetrahydropalmatine (BTHP) on ouabain-induced delayed after depolarization (DAD) and triggered activity in isolated guinea pig papillary muscles. The results indicate that ouabain-induced DAD and triggered activity were abolished by BTHP 100 mumols/L. In anesthetized rabbit ECG heart rates were reduced in a dose-dependent manner from its control value of 288 +/- 14 to 261 +/- 14 (5 mg/kg) and 226 +/- 36 bpm (BTHP 10 mg/kg). P-R interval was prolonged. In His-bundle electrogram, H-V interval and V duration were not affected, but A-H interval was prolonged from 41 +/- 3 to 45 +/- 5 ms.
